Bruce Pearl Retires at Auburn as Steven Pearl Takes Over for 2025–26

The coaching change triggers a 30-day transfer window for Auburn players under NCAA rules.

Overview

  • Pearl confirmed his decision in a 14-minute video, saying he could no longer give 100% after nearly five decades in coaching.
  • Steven Pearl, 38, moves into the top job for this season and becomes the SEC’s youngest head coach, with some reports saying he has a five-year deal that has not been widely corroborated.
  • The transfer portal opens to Auburn players starting Tuesday for a 30-day period tied to the head-coaching change.
  • Pearl said he will not run for the U.S. Senate and will remain at Auburn in an off-court role as a special assistant to the athletics director.
  • He departs as the program’s winningest coach after a 32-6 season that included the SEC title, the No. 1 overall NCAA seed and a Final Four appearance.
